Library Policies

User Responsibilities

Borrowers are responsible for returning library materials on or before the due date. To avoid incurring fines, note the due date and return your books on time or renew items before they become overdue. You will receive an e-mail 3 days before an item is due to remind you to return or renew the item. It is the borrower’s responsibility to check their e-mail, and to ensure the library has an up-to-date e-mail address on file. STMU Loan Periods

All loaned materials are stamped with the date on which the item is due to be returned. Due dates are adjusted for any days the library is closed.

  • Circulating Books & Oversize Collections - have a loan period of 2 weeks. There is no limit on the number of books you can borrow from St. Mary’s University College Library. You can borrow up to 50 items from the University of Calgary, Ambrose University College (AUC) and Bow Valley College;
  • Reserve Items - are loaned out for 3 days, 1 day or 2 hours.
    PLEASE NOTE: STMU students cannot check out items placed on reserve at University of Calgary Libraries, the Ambrose Library and Bow Valley College Learning Resource Services;
  • Journal, Newspaper, Reference, & Special Collections - are for in-library use only and are not allowed to circulate outside the Library;
  • CD-ROM, DVD, Video & Reserve Collections - are loaned out for 1 day to students and have a term loan for faculty and staff.

Renewals

Materials on 2-week loan may be renewed for additional 2-week loan periods. Items may be renewed online through the online catalogue (using “My Account”). The circulation staff at the library will set up a PIN for borrowers on request to allow them to do this. Borrowers must renew their items before they become overdue.

Overdue Books & Fines:

If you do not return an item by the due date, the fine is $1.00 per day for 1-day, 3-day and 2-week materials and $1.00 per hour for 2-hour materials. These fine amounts are in line with those assessed at other Calgary post-secondary libraries.
